Back to Back: Paulo Lokoro Takes Home Another Gold at the 2023 OCAA Cross Country Championships

Paulo Lokoro—a second year in the Social Services program—acquires another exceptional result this cross-country season, finishing first place at the Conestoga OCAA Championships on October 28th. Out of 80 participants in the Men's 8km event, Lokoro had the fastest running time of 25:09, more than 43 seconds ahead of second place. This makes it his second gold medal at the OCAA Championships after winning in 2022. After his outstanding win, Lokoro heads to the CCAA Cross Country Running National Championships held at Dalhousie AC on November 10th.

Lokoro remains undefeated. Having a great start to the season, he won the Seneca Invitational with a run time of 27:37. Subsequently, he finished first place at both the Fanshawe and Centennial Invitationals. Every runner's individual time contributes to the team's overall finish. Together, the men's cross country team earned a spot in the top 5 at every Invitational this year.
